Tips on how to Bath a Golden Retriever .
Bathing a Golden Retriever is an essential part of their grooming routine to keep their coat clean, shiny, and healthy. Here's a step-by-step guide:
- ๐ **How to Bathe Your Golden Retriever**
-1. **Gather Supplies**
- Dog-friendly shampoo (ideally for sensitive skin or with moisturizing properties).
- Conditioner (optional, to keep the coat soft and tangle-free).
- A brush or comb.
- Towels.
- A non-slip mat (if bathing indoors).
- A spray nozzle or cup for rinsing.
- 2. **Brush Before Bathing**
- Brush your Goldenโs coat to remove loose fur, dirt, and tangles.
- This prevents mats from becoming worse when wet and helps distribute natural oils.
- 3. **Prepare the Bath Area**
- Use lukewarm waterโnot too hot or cold, as Golden Retrievers have sensitive skin.
- Ensure the bathing area is safe and comfortable, whether itโs a bathtub, sink (for puppies), or an outdoor space.
- 4. **Wet Your Golden Retriever Thoroughly**
- Use the spray nozzle or cup to wet their coat completely, ensuring the water reaches through their thick fur.
- Be careful around their ears, eyes, and nose.
-5. **Apply Shampoo**
- Massage a small amount of dog shampoo into their coat, starting at the neck and working down to the tail.
- Lather well, paying attention to areas that collect dirt, like their belly, paws, and rear.
- 6. **Rinse Thoroughly**
- Rinse out all the shampoo, ensuring no residue remains, as it can cause irritation.
- Use your fingers to work through their thick double coat to remove all soap.
- 7. **Condition (Optional)**
- If using conditioner, apply it as directed and rinse thoroughly.
- Conditioner helps reduce tangles and keeps their coat soft and manageable.
- 8. **Dry Your Golden Retriever**
- Use a towel to blot excess water from their coatโavoid rubbing, as it can tangle the fur.
- For faster drying, use a dog-safe blow dryer on a low-heat setting, brushing gently as you dry.
- 9. **Brush Again**
- Once dry or mostly dry, brush your Goldenโs coat to remove any remaining tangles and loose hair.
- 10. **Clean Up**
- Check their ears and clean them with a dog-safe ear cleaner to prevent infections.
- Reward your pup with treats and praise for being such a good dog during their bath! ๐พ
- ๐ **Tips for Success**
- Bathe your Golden Retriever **once every 4-8 weeks** or as needed to avoid stripping their natural oils.
- Avoid getting water into their ears to reduce the risk of infections.
- Make bath time fun with treats and positive reinforcement to help them enjoy the experience!
With patience and care, your Golden Retriever will come out clean, happy, and smelling wonderful! ๐โจ
